The EdzLMS SCORM Analyser is an AI agent that ingests any SCORM 1.2, SCORM 2004 or xAPI package — built in Articulate 360, Rise, iSpring or Captivate — and auto-generates a summary, glossary, flashcards, transcript and quiz, plus a RAG-powered chat so learners can ask the course questions and get instant answers. It also validates the package for manifest errors, version mismatches and broken launch files before they fail silently in your LMS.
SCORM Analyser
Turn any SCORM or xAPI package into a summary, glossary, flashcards, transcript and quiz — and let learners chat with the course itself. One AI agent reads your package, unlocks the content, and checks it is LMS-ready.
From one SCORM package — a full learning toolkit
Drop in a package and the analyser reads every screen, slide and narration track, then produces the assets your learners and L&D team actually use.
Summary
A clear, plain-language overview of the whole course — what it covers and the key points — in seconds.
Glossary
Every key term defined automatically, pulled straight from the course content so nothing is invented.
Flashcards
Ready-to-revise flashcards generated from the material — ideal for spaced repetition and reinforcement.
Transcript
A full transcript of on-screen and narrated content — searchable, accessible and reusable.
Quiz
An auto-built quiz with questions drawn from the course, ready to drop into your LMS for assessment.
Chat with the course (RAG)
Learners ask questions in plain language and get answers grounded in the package — a retrieval-augmented assistant for the content.
Let learners talk to the SCORM
Most SCORM content is locked inside a player — learners click Next and hope to remember it. The analyser indexes the entire package and adds a chat assistant on top, so learners can ask 'what does this mean?' or 'give me an example' and get an answer pulled directly from the course.
- Natural-language Q&A grounded only in the course content
- No hallucinated answers — responses cite the source material
- Works across SCORM 1.2, 2004 and xAPI packages
- Turns passive click-through courses into active learning
And it confirms your package is LMS-ready
Before content ever reaches a learner, the analyser checks the package against the spec so it does not fail silently in your LMS.
Manifest validation
Checks imsmanifest.xml structure and required elements so the package will mount correctly.
Version detection
Identifies SCORM 1.2 vs SCORM 2004 (2nd, 3rd, 4th edition) — and flags mismatches with your LMS.
Launch & href integrity
Verifies launch files and resource hrefs so there are no broken entry points or blank screens.
Sequencing & navigation
Reviews SCORM 2004 sequencing and navigation rules to confirm the intended learner path works.
Completion, status & score
Confirms cmi completion, success status and score reporting are set up so progress actually records.
xAPI / Tin Can check
Validates xAPI statements and gives a package contents and file-size report for the whole zip.
Broken — and locked-up — content costs you twice
A SCORM package that fails quietly wastes the budget you spent building it and the trust of every learner who hits a blank screen. And even when a package works, the knowledge inside it stays trapped in a linear player. The analyser solves both problems at once.
- Broken packages fail silently — learners see blank screens and completions never record
- Lost completion and score data breaks compliance and audit trails
- Version mismatches between your authoring tool and LMS surface late
- Content locked in a player can't be searched, revised or questioned — until now
From .zip to a smarter course in three steps
No re-authoring, no rebuilds — the analyser works from your existing package.
Bring your package
Take your SCORM 1.2 / 2004 or xAPI package (.zip) — from Articulate 360, Rise, iSpring, Captivate or any tool.
AI reads & checks it
It parses the manifest, detects the version, verifies launch and reporting, and extracts every piece of content.
Assets + chat generated
You get a summary, glossary, flashcards, transcript and quiz — and a chat assistant indexed on the course.
Report on issues
A clear report flags any manifest, version or launch problems and how to fix them before go-live.
Built into a platform that already speaks SCORM
EdzLMS supports SCORM 1.2, SCORM 2004, xAPI and cmi5 natively — so the analyser is not a bolt-on. Validate and enrich your packages, then deliver them inside an LMS that tracks every result. Need the content built or fixed too? Our team handles that as well.
Related reading: SCORM compliance in Moodle · SCORM vs xAPI in 2026 · xAPI glossary
Frequently asked questions
Which SCORM versions and authoring tools are supported?+
The analyser reads SCORM 1.2 and SCORM 2004 (2nd, 3rd and 4th edition), plus xAPI (Tin Can) and cmi5 packages. It works with output from any authoring tool — Articulate Storyline 360, Rise, iSpring Suite and Adobe Captivate included — because it reads the package and manifest directly rather than relying on a specific tool format.
What does the AI actually generate from a SCORM package?+
From a single package it produces a plain-language summary, a glossary of key terms, a set of flashcards, a full transcript of the on-screen and narrated content, and an auto-generated quiz. It also indexes the content so learners can chat with the course — ask any question and get an answer grounded in the material (a RAG-based assistant).
Can learners really chat with the SCORM content?+
Yes. The analyser extracts and indexes everything inside the package, then uses retrieval-augmented generation (RAG) so a learner can ask questions in natural language and get answers drawn directly from the course — with no hallucinated content outside what the package contains.
Does it also validate the package for LMS errors?+
It does. Alongside the AI assets, it checks the imsmanifest.xml structure, detects the SCORM version, verifies launch files and resource hrefs, reviews sequencing and navigation rules (2004), and confirms completion, success-status and score reporting are set up — so broken packages are caught before they fail silently in your LMS.
Will my package or files be stored?+
Handling is covered by our privacy policy. For the v1 demo we walk you through the process on a sample or your own package; storage, retention and data-residency options are agreed as part of any deployment. If you have specific compliance requirements, raise them on the demo call.
Is it free to use?+
The SCORM Analyser is part of the EdzLMS platform. The best way to see it on your own content is to book a free demo — we will run a package through it with you and show the generated assets and chat live.
See the SCORM Analyser run on your own package
Book a free demo and we'll run one of your SCORM or xAPI packages through it live — assets, chat and validation report included.